Abstract:
Inclusion of haptic effects is gaining popularity as an essential feature for immersive 4D entertainment experiences. In the present WIP, we introduce our ongoing development of a multimodal haptic armrest and the research it enables. The functioning prototype provides vibrotactile sensations using large and small vibration motors, and generates airflow, thermal, and poking sensations using a fan, a Peltier module, and solenoids, respectively. When actuated appropriately, these haptic stimuli can allow users to experience an enhanced level of immersion when consuming content without large, expensive peripherals. This platform is being used to support our research on automatic haptic content generation mechanisms.
